Introduction to Robotic Hoover and Mop Systems
Robotic hoover and mop systems are autonomous cleaning gadgets developed to keep the tidiness of homes and workplaces. These devices use innovative robotics, expert system (AI), and sensor innovation to browse and clean floors, carpets, and tough surfaces. Unlike traditional vacuum and mops, robotic systems can operate separately, scheduling cleaning jobs and changing their behavior based upon the environment and user preferences.
Key Features of Robotic Hoover and Mop Systems
Autonomous Navigation
Laser Mapping: Many high-end models use laser navigation to produce an in-depth map of the home environment. This enables the robot to plan its cleaning path effectively and prevent obstacles.Vision Sensors: Some models are geared up with video cameras and vision sensors to spot and browse around barriers, ensuring that they do not get stuck or damage furnishings.Edge Detection: To avoid falls, these robots use edge detection sensing units that stop them from cleaning near stairs or other drop-offs.
Cleaning Capabilities
HEPA Filters: High-efficiency particulate air (HEPA) filters catch great dust and allergens, making these devices perfect for homes with pets or allergy victims.Several Cleaning Modes: Most robotic hoovers and mops provide various cleaning modes, such as area cleaning, edge cleaning, and deep cleaning, to deal with various cleaning requirements.Mop and Vacuum Combination: Some models combine vacuuming and mopping in one gadget, conserving time and effort by carrying out both tasks concurrently.
Smart Technology Integration
Voice Control: Integration with smart home systems like Amazon Alexa, Google Assistant, and Apple HomeKit permits users to control the robot with voice commands.App Control: Users can arrange cleaning, keep track of the robot's status, and get alerts through committed mobile apps.Automated Charging: When the battery is low, the robot returns to its charging dock automatically, guaranteeing it is constantly prepared for the next cleaning session.
User-Friendly Design

Mapping and Navigation
Preliminary Mapping: Upon setup, the robot develops a map of the home utilizing its sensing units. This map is then kept in its memory for future reference.Path Planning: Using the map, the robot prepares its cleaning path, ensuring it covers all areas effectively.Barrier Avoidance: Advanced sensing units and algorithms help the robot spot and prevent challenges, preventing damage to furnishings and itself.
Cleaning Process
Vacuuming: The robot utilizes a combination of brushes and suction to eliminate dust, dirt, and particles from floorings and carpets.Mopping: For hard surfaces, the robot dispenses water and cleaning service, then uses a microfiber pad to mop the floor.Self-Cleaning: Some models include self-cleaning brushes and filters, lowering the requirement for manual upkeep.
Upkeep and Care

Q: Are robotic hoovers and mops suitable for pet owners?
A: Yes, numerous models are specifically created with animals in mind. They feature effective suction, HEPA filters to record pet hair and allergens, and durable brushes that can deal with pet messes.
Q: Can these robotics clean stairs?
A: Most robotic hoovers and mops are not designed to clean stairs due to the threat of damage. However, some designs have edge detection sensing units that avoid them from falling off stairs.
Q: How often do I require to clean up the robot's filter and brushes?
A: It is suggested to clean up the filter and brushes after each use, especially if there is a great deal of pet hair or debris. This guarantees ideal performance and longevity of the gadget.
Q: Can I manage the robot from my smart device?
A: Yes, many designs include devoted mobile apps that enable users to control the robot, schedule cleaning sessions, and monitor its status from anywhere.
Q: How do I set up a robotic hoover or mop?
A: Setup typically involves charging the robot, downloading the mobile app, and creating a map of the home environment. Some designs also need Wi-Fi connectivity for sophisticated features.
Q: Are these robots eco-friendly?
A: Many models are created to be energy-efficient and use water and cleaning solutions moderately, making them an environment-friendly choice for home cleaning.
